You asked about the 81's being too big....

I looked on Holley's website and most 750 cfm 4150 's are jetted around 70 on the primaries..depending on which model it is..may have been 69 or 71 that is with a power valve so yours is 11 or 12 bigger without the PV. So you are on the fat side of the recomended increase in jet size when the PV is removed.
I have found this too be accurate too. I just replaced one that had 72's in the primaries. I have had the same issues as you describe. Although the others here are more knowledgable than I, I have found that if you are on the street at all, you will benifit from a primary PV... like someone else said, at approx 2 steps lower than inches of idle. Another thing is allowing the the idle circuts to do thier job may require more air too (by drilling small holes in the primary butterflies). Also, make sure your floats are set correctly & needle & seat is not damaged. BTW: I have found the carb I have now works fine on the street w/a secondary PV. Scooter
